Across the wide, global landscape of crypto markets, financial institutions often face challenges in connecting to venues, managing liquidity and coordinating order flows. To tackle this challenge they often to turn to order management systems providers like Talos.
But as the industry gets more sophisticated and complex, the scope of services offered has to keep up as well. As it develops to keep up with demand, Talos and its Co-founder/CEO Anton Katz have collected unique insights on needs and preferences of financial institutions who are expanding their operations.
In this episode of RULEMATCH Spot On, host Ian Simpson discussed the state of liquidity in crypto, the developing institutional crypto space as well as Talos’s expanding feature set with a view towards new business opportunities and the coming world of tokenization.
